February 25, 2015 - Lethbridge Sun Times - page 35 BEST OF THE BEST Gas King marks 30 years of gas, car wash service


Dale Woodard For the Sun Times


G


as King is celebrating its 30th birthday. As the business with multiple locations


around southern Alberta commemorates three decades of being the local choice for retail fuel, Gas King does so as a locally owned and operated franchise with strong community involvement and regularly maintained car washes. “We have our own brand


and own unique way of doing things. We stand out in that we started here 30 years ago and we’re still going strong today,” said Gas King marketing assistant Chris Hibbard. “We try to be competitive and try to be a good locally owned and operated organization. We have about 100 employees that work for Gas King. We treat each other with respect and that trickles down to the people.” That dedication to customer service has


earned Gas King the “Best Car Wash” title in the annual Best of the Best awards in addition to being the runnerup for “Best Gas Station.” The seeds of Gas King were planted back in 1960 when Don and Georgia Morris founded a bulk farm fuel business in Shaughnessy. In May 1985, Don and his son, Brent, started an independently owned and operated chain of gas stations known as Gas King Oil Co. Ltd. “We have seven locations around


southern Alberta and four locations in Lethbridge. There is one in Picture Butte and one in Medicine Hat and one in High River,” said Hibbard. Thirty years later, Gas King


continues to be a staple in the community, hosting frequent charity car washes for local non-profit aid organizations. “We’re very community-oriented,” said


Hibbard. “Gas King donates thousands of hours and dollars back into the community. Gas King is strongly supporting Lethbridge Family Services. February is Family Month and all of our stores are accepting donations

from customers and all of those donations will go directly to Lethbridge Family Services to support their initiatives in town.” “We often have charity car washes and


charity fund raising events,” he added. “Some Gas King employees are going to be participating in a bowling night to raise for Big Brothers and Big Sisters. We’re not just a corporation. We were started by a family and we consider ourselves to be the Gas King family. That is reflected in our service to the community.” Gas King also rewards its customers with


its loyalty program operated on the KickBack Rewards Network, allowing points to be earned and redeemed on retail purchases at any Gas King location.


And in keeping with their “Best Car Wash”


award, Gas King offers highly maintained, efficient car washes. “Our car wash stations are maintained


regularly and kept top-notch,” said Hibbard, adding Gas Kings car washes are fully automated with the deluxe option for customers who don’t wish to get out of their vehicle. “We have maintenance staff that are


constantly dedicated to making sure they’re running and working properly. We train all our staff at our stores very well to be respectful and polite, to nod and smile and ask how people are and I think the longer we’re around, the more people appreciate what Gas King brings to the community.”
